Disgraced politician and former lawyer Rudy Giuliani may soon find himself in even worse trouble. According to reports, the judge presiding over his bankruptcy case is threatening to throw it out.

Giuliani’s hopes of leaning on bankruptcy protections are slimming. In a case marred by allegations of lying and hiding assets, Huff Post reports that it may be thrown out entirely but he would still be on the hook for his massive debts.
His creditors, however, would be free to seek other avenues to collect on their debts. This is in relation to the $148m defamation ruling against him that was handed down earlier this year.
